| | + | Glendale Public School area in Brampton faced increased urbanization, limited stormwater controls, and on-site drainage issues that were harming aquatic health in nearby Fletchers Creek, particularly the endangered Redside Dace. To address these concerns, CVC designed a large-scale rain garden using a treatment-train approach, incorporating three swales, conveyance pipes, an underdrain system, and a flow-control valve. |

| | [[Blue roofs]] are emerging as an innovative rooftop stormwater management solution that provides flood protection and drought resistance. Instead of quickly conveying stormwater away from a property, blue roof systems temporarily capture rainwater until it either evaporates from the rooftop or is sent to rainwater harvesting storage tanks. A [https://sourcetostream.com/2024-track-1-day-1-cowan/ Smart Blue Roof was piloted at the CVC head office in Mississauga]. Smart roofs are fitted with weather forecasting algorithms via internet connectivity and automated valves to regulate water discharge from the roof. | | [[Blue roofs]] are emerging as an innovative rooftop stormwater management solution that provides flood protection and drought resistance.
